"Air purifiers are an exceptional aid in improving the purity of breathable air in our homes. They are impressive machines that filter out pollutants, dust, mold spores, pet dander, and even harmful particles that are invisible to the human eye. However, one constant debate that seems to persist is whether it's safe to leave an air purifier running all day, every day, or 24/7."

"For most people, running an air purifier 24/7 seems like a reasonable thing to do. After all, air pollution is a persistent threat, and leaving the air purifier on could potentially ensure cleaner air all the time. However, as with most things, there are both advantages and disadvantages to this approach."

"Keeping an air purifier in full operation can copyright the cleanliness of the air in your household. It can curb allergic reactions and respiratory problems by consistently removing allergens and pollutants. On the flip side, the filters within these machines undergo wear and tear. Constant usage can lead to a high frequency of filter replacements, which is a cost-consuming routine."

"Another important aspect to think about is energy consumption. check here As with any other appliance, air purifiers use electricity to function. Depending on the model and size of your unit, running it 24/7 could potentially increase your electricity bill significantly."

"Finally, it is safe to say that running your air purifier 24/7 will not cause any harm, thanks to the safety features in modern purifiers. Nevertheless, determining if it is the most practical choice comes down to personal judgment, the air purifier you own, and your pollution levels."

"You can make the most out of your air purifier without running it incessantly. Consider operating it at full-speed for certain hours and then switching to a lower speed, or use it more during high-risk periods such as peak allergy season. This would help lower the potential costs and still benefit from the device's efficiency."
